Here are some key project planning techniques to explore:
* **Work Breakdown Structure (WBS):** Fragment complex projects into smaller, achievable tasks.
* **Gantt Charts:** Illustrate project schedules and task dependencies in click here a clear manner.
* **Critical Path Method (CPM):** Determine the sequence of critical tasks that principally impact project completion time.
* **PERT Charts:** Assess project uncertainty by including task durations with a range of possible estimates.

Leveraging Critical Path Analysis for Successful Projects
Critical path analysis serves as a vital project management technique used to pinpoint the sequence of tasks that directly impact the overall project duration. By analyzing the relationships between tasks and their dependencies, this method reveals the critical path, which represents the longest sequence of activities that dictates the minimum possible project completion time. Understanding the critical path allows project managers to allocate resources effectively, track progress closely, and mitigate potential delays before they substantially affect the project timeline.
